Understanding Solana: The Future of Blockchain Technology
Before diving into staking Solana, it is essential to understand what makes Solana a standout in the blockchain ecosystem. Established in 2017 by Anatoly Yakovlev, Solana is a high-performance blockchain designed for decentralized applications (dApps), decentralized finance (DeFi), and scalable enterprise solutions. Its architecture integrates a novel consensus mechanism called Proof of History (PoH), combined with Proof of Stake (PoS), which allows it to process thousands of transactions per second (TPS) with minimal fees.
These technological features make Solana an ideal platform for businesses seeking fast, secure, and cost-effective blockchain solutions. How to Stake Solana: A Step-by-Step Process
Staking Solana is a straightforward process, designed to be accessible even for those new to blockchain. Here's a detailed step-by-step guide to get started:
Step 1: Acquire SOL Tokens
The first step involves purchasing Solana's native token, SOL. You can buy SOL through reputable cryptocurrency exchanges like Binance, Coinbase, or Kraken. Make sure to secure your wallet's private keys and use reputable wallets such as Phantom, Sollet, or Ledger hardware wallets for enhanced security.
Step 2: Choose a Reliable Staking Platform or Validator
To stake SOL, you need to delegate your tokens to a trusted validator node. Validators maintain the network, validate transactions, and participate in consensus. Carefully select validators with good uptime, a reputable track record, and transparent operational policies.
Step 3: Connect Your Wallet

Step 4: Delegate Your SOL
Follow the platform's instructions to delegate your SOL tokens to your chosen validator. This process locks your tokens into staking without transferring ownership, ensuring liquidity for future unstaking if needed.
Step 5: Confirm and Monitor Your Staking Rewards
Once delegated, your tokens start earning rewards based on the validator’s performance and the network’s inflation rate. Regularly monitor your staking dashboard to track earnings, validator performance, and network updates.

Risks and Challenges in Staking Solana
Although staking offers attractive benefits, it also involves certain risks:
- Validator downtime or malicious activities can lead to penalties or slashing of staked tokens.
- The value of SOL can fluctuate, impacting your overall returns despite earning staking rewards.
- While Solana's protocol is robust, bugs or vulnerabilities could pose risks to stakers.
- Unstaking may involve waiting periods, which could impact liquidity needs during market downturns.
Mitigating these risks requires diligent validator selection, maintaining an active stake management strategy, and diversifying assets.
